Brief Synopsis – On a flight traversing Canada, the passengers and crew get food poisoning and only a former WWII pilot can land the plane safely.
My Take on it – This is a movie that I’ve wanted to see for decades, yet never got around to it.
It is the main movie that the Zucker/Abrahams comedy Airplane (1980) takes many of its cues from both in the story and the jokes.
Watching this film reminded me so much of that spoof because of the fact that much of the dialogue and actions of the characters is pretty much the same besides the change in tone from comedy to Drama here.
Dana Andrews is superb as the lead and we can truly feel the urgency of the issues when food poisoning strikes and he must get over his own personal trauma in order to safe the passengers (including his wife and young son).
Sterling Hayden is also great as the main tasked with helping him land the plane from the ground.
Despite knowing the plot and story of Airplane (1980), this movie was quite gripping to watch since I was seeking out the various differences along the way.
The way that things play out here works so well and is a great thriller to watch unfold.
Recommended!
MovieRob’s Favorite Trivia – This film is parodied in Airplane! (1980), so much so, that the producers of that comedy bought the rights to this movie and used some of the dialogue word for word. (From IMDB)
